Kerry Leads Dems, Bush In Quinnipiac Poll
11:08 AM EST,February 2, 2004
Associated Press

John Kerry leads the race for the Democratic presidential nomination with the support 42 percent of Democrats, according to a national poll released Monday.

The Quinnipiac University poll also gave the Massachusetts senator the edge, 51 percent to 42 percent, in a head-to-head race with President Bush.
